Must've been a thingemedjingie of sorts,..glad you got er fixed :thumbsup::laughing:

CPPS

Clutch Pedal Position Switch.
If it fails, the truck may not start or the cruise control won't work.
The factory switch is lubricated with non flammable grease to make it "arc-less". This grease is corrosive and deteriorates the 2 compression springs inside.
Finding the right spring is next to impossible. I used a shorter spring and supplemented the length with some rubber tubbing.
right now it works great, it's been a bout 7 months since I performed this jury rig so we will see.

what does AE mean and how much does it cost?

Sowwy about that,..damn abriviations anyway :rolleyes:

AE,..Auto Enginuity(Google it). Its a bidirectional scan tool that connects to the OB ll (On Board)diagnostic connector under the dash with a interface cable to your puter.
The basic program is about $250 and you have to buy the software for you specific make if it ain't included.
